34.8% of the people in Bennington (zip 05201) are religious:
- 3.6% are Baptist
- 3.2% are Episcopalian
- 18.2% are Catholic
- 0.1% are Lutheran
- 2.0% are Methodist
- 0.0% are Pentecostal
- 3.8% are Presbyterian
- 0.8%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 2.1% are another Christian faith
- 0.8% are Judaism
- 0.0% are an eastern faith
- 0.0% affilitates with Islam
